D already fixes/pathes several problems of C, but not all of them. One of the 
problems is the pointer syntax and the problem coming from its operator 
precedence. Pascal pointer syntax is a bit better. The famous "C++ resyntaxed" 
shows a quite better pointer syntax. I'd like to see a better and less 
bug-prone pointer syntax in D, but it's hard to change it and keep 
almost-source-compatibility with C at the same time.

Lint-like programs like Splint (http://www.splint.org ) help avoid some of the 
problems of C, but from experience I can see people don't use such programs. So 
D has to contain some of the things done by a lint. One of the important things 
is a way to add some more semantics to programs, for example to say if two 
pointers/slices/arrays are surely distinct, and many other things. (So far I 
have not understood the D stance regarding pointer aliasing).

C comma operator is bad. Python shows a WAY better way to use commas, but if D 
wants to keep its almost-source-compatibility with C then Python syntax may be 
hard to be added. A partial solution I see is just to turn some usages of the 
comma operator into a compilation error, just like in D it's an error legal C 
syntax like:
int *i, j;

Java shows that undefined behaviour can be avoided with an acceptable cost in 
performance. So D eventually has to remove all situations where it acts in an 
undefined way. Where it's really needed some non-standard way to do things can 
be added. Better to have nonportable things than undefiend things.

writefln, writeln and the things of Tango are nice and cute and safe, but if I 
have to save 250 MB of numbers (or 1 GB of them, or even more) then performance 
is important, and those cute functions are 2-3-5 times slower than printf. This 
means printf can save me minutes of running time. So I use printf. But if I use 
printf in C and I write:

int main() {
    float f = 1.2345;
    printf("%d\n", f);
    return 0;
}

The compiler says me:
warning: format '%d' expects type 'int', but argument 2 has type 'double'
While DMD compiles it silently. Better to quickly add such warning/error to D 
compilers too.
